Web31 de ene. de 2024 · A working capital line of credit is a business line of credit that a business owner uses to cover a business’s operating costs, such as payroll, inventory, or rent. This business loan option is one of the most helpful solutions for business owners with cash flow gaps or seasonal cycles.

Web1) Keep your net working capital ratio in check Set your goal to get a good NWC ratio. You can calculate your working capital ratio using the same numbers you used in your NWC with this formula: working capital ratio = current assets / current liabilities. WebThis working capital peg is calculated by looking at accounts receivable (AR) minus accounts payable (AP) plus inventory on a monthly basis. This is calculated for 12 months to arrive at an average working capital. Average working capital is where the negotiation …
